Excuse me for maybe simple question, but I faced with the following problem.
I have two Oracle8 servers under Red Hat 6.2 Linux on two different
computers(all names and IPs are given for example):
HOPE (100.100.100.1)
ELVIS (100.100.100.10)
Adding service to tnsnames.ora(HOPE):
oranet =
(DESCRIPTION =
(ADDRESS = (PROTOCOL= TCP)(Host= elvis)(Port= 1521))
(CONNECT_DATA = (SID = orcl))
)
and executing on HOPE (under user SYSTEM)
CREATE DATABASE LINK netln CONNECT TO user IDENTIFIED BY password USING
'oranet';
After this, when I'm trying to execute
select * from employee_at_netln;
system says:
ORA-02085: database link NETLN.WORLD connects to ORCL.WORLD
and nothing else happens.
